The TrailS
OF
ROUTE 1

Kal-Haven Trail
The western terminus of the Port Haven Trail. A 33.5 mile rail-trail connecting South Haven to the Kalamazoo Valley River Trail.

Kalamazoo River Valley Trail
22 miles of paved trail spanning between the Kal-Haven Trail to Galesburg in Calhoun County.

Battle Creek Linear Park
26 miles of paved pathway connecting Fort Custer in the west to the Calhoun Country Trailway in the east.

Calhoun County Trailway
A 5.3 mile trail beginning at the Battle Creek Linear Park on Emmet Street and ending at Historic Bridge Park.

Albion River Trail
A paved path running along the Kalamazoo River for 1.6 miles through the City of Albion

Falling Waters Trail
Connecting the Village of Concord and the City of Jackson with a 12 mile paved trail.

MLK Equality Trail
Connecting the Falling Waters Trail to the center of downtown Jackson with a 2.5 mile paved multi use trail.

Grand River Arts Walk
Jackson's 1.2 mile pathway beginning at Ganson St. and continuing north through the Armory Arts Village to W. Monroe St.

Mike Levine Lakelands Trail
Beginning in Jackson and continues for 40 miles to Whitmore Lake Rd in Green Oak Twp.

Island Lake Pathway
A 4.3 mile trail connecting the Mike Levine Lakelands Trail to Kensington Metro Park and the Huron Valley Trail.

Huron Valley Trail
A 12.2 mile trail connecting Island Lake Trail and Kensington Metro Park to the Michigan Air Line Trail in Wixom.

Air Line Trail
A pivotal 5.4 mle rail-trail through Wixom connecting with the Huron Valley Trail and West Bloomfield Trails.

West Bloomfield Trail
Winding throuth the lakes this 6.8 mile linear park connects with the Michigan Air Line Trail and the Clinton River Trail.

Clinton River Trail
A 16 mile rail-trail that runs through the heart of Oakland County. It connects with the West Bloomfield Trail and the Macomb Orchard Trail.

Macomb Orchard Trail
A 24-mile linear park that starts at the Clinton River Trail eastern terminus and ends at the town of Richmond.

Bridge to Bay Trail
Connecting trail users to Lake Huron, Lake St. Claire, downtowns, neighborhoods, parks, museums, beaches and lighthouses along 50 miles of shoreline.
